Could not build wheels for opencv-python-headless, which is required to install pyproject.toml-based projects
时间: 2023-11-19 18:56:19 浏览: 69
"Could not build wheels for opencv-python-headless, which is required to install pyproject.toml-based projects"这个错误通常是由于缺少一些必要的依赖项或者编译器问题导致的。其中,opencv-python-headless是一个Python的计算机视觉库,它提供了许多图像和视频处理的功能,是许多项目中必不可少的库之一。
解决这个问题的方法有以下几种:
1. 确保你的系统中已经安装了必要的编译器和依赖项,例如gcc、make、python-dev等。
2. 尝试使用pip install opencv-python-headless --no-cache-dir命令来安装该库,这个命令会禁用缓存,有时可以解决一些安装问题。
3. 如果你使用的是Windows系统,可以尝试从官方网站下载预编译的二进制文件进行安装。
相关问题
python3.6 Could not build wheels for opencv-python, which is required to install pyproject.toml-based projects
引用和提到了一个报错信息"Could not build wheels for opencv-python-headless, which is required to install pyproject.toml-based projects",这意味着在安装基于pyproject.toml的项目时,出现了无法构建opencv-python-headless的问题。而引用中提到了另一个报错信息"Could not build wheels for lanms-neo, which is required to install pyproject.toml-based projects",这说明在安装基于pyproject.toml的项目时,也无法构建lanms-neo。综合这些信息来看,问题是关于在安装基于pyproject.toml的项目时,无法构建opencv-python的wheels的。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[关于Could not build wheels for opencv-python-headless, which is...报错的解决方案](https://blog.csdn.net/Liu_GuoXing/article/details/129280877)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[ Could not build wheels for opencv-python-headless, which is required to install pyproject.](https://blog.csdn.net/yuan2019035055/article/details/128898286)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[lanms-neo-1.0.2-cp38-cp38-win-amd64.whl](https://download.csdn.net/download/sayonekui/87429886)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]
ERROR: Could not build wheels for opencv-python-headless, which is required to install pyproject.toml-based projects
回答: 根据引用的信息,错误信息"ERROR: Could not build wheels for opencv-python-headless, which is required to install pyproject.toml-based projects"表明在安装基于pyproject.toml的项目时无法构建opencv-python-headless的轮子。这个错误可能是由于缺少相关依赖或者编译环境配置不正确所致。为了解决这个问题,可以尝试以下几个步骤:
1. 确保已安装正确的编译工具和依赖项,例如CMake和Python开发包。
2. 检查操作系统上的环境变量和路径配置,确保编译工具和依赖项的路径正确设置。
3. 更新pip和setuptools到最新版本,然后重新安装opencv-python-headless。
4. 如果仍然无法解决问题,可以尝试使用预编译的二进制包来安装opencv-python-headless,而不是构建轮子。
希望以上信息对您有所帮助!<em>1</em><em>2</em><em>3</em>
#### 引用[.reference_title]
- *1* [关于Could not build wheels for opencv-python-headless, which is...报错的解决方案](https://blog.csdn.net/Liu_GuoXing/article/details/129280877)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}} ] [.reference_item]
- *2* *3* [已解决ERROR: Could not build wheels for opencv-python-headless, which is required to install](https://blog.csdn.net/yuan2019035055/article/details/128908284)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v92^chatsearchT0_1"}} ] [.reference_item]
[ .reference_list ]